Damage caused by workmen

hi there, today we had sat/aerial workmen in who are upgrading the system in the council properties where we live. they caused damage to the decoration of the walls and also managed to drill through 2 electric cables and a speaker cable, these have now been made safe by there electrician.my question is do i have to let them make right the decoration first or can i just ask for compensation for the cost of the materials and labour, thanks all

    Your have the right to be compensated for your loss, this is foremost and you can insist on it. If the council offers to make good the decorations that is really an option which you can accept or decline.

    And if you have £500 per roll wall paper, then that is what needs be be paid for, so don't let the council try and just give you £5 for a roll of anaglypta

    You do have the right to be compensated but you also have a duty to mitigate your losses - so if the council can do an acceptable job of replacing like with like for £100, you can't necessarily claim £200 because you want someone else to do it who is more expensive. That being the case if you turn down the council's offer to sort it, you may end up getting less cash in hand than it would cost for someone else to do it, but if you were going to do it yourself it might be more money than just materials cost.
